Urbana PD Initiates Program to Combat Gun Violence

In response to a tragic spike in violence that resulted in four deaths within a week, the Urbana Police Department is rolling out a comprehensive program aimed at reducing gun violence and addressing domestic violence in the community. Chief Larry Boone emphasizes the alarming presence of illegal firearms, especially among teenagers, and is implementing methods to trace the sources of these guns to better understand and combat the issue.

Key to the initiative is a targeted domestic violence response unit that will integrate healthcare providers, social services, and law enforcement to focus on survivor needs and intervention strategies. Boone plans to leverage data to monitor trends effectively and hopes to develop an app to make it easier for domestic violence survivors to seek help. The collaborative efforts signify a major step towards ensuring safety and support for the vulnerable in Urbana.
